Liverpool supporters have taken to social media to react to Darwin Nunez's stunning match-winning cameo against Newcastle on Sunday afternoon.
The Uruguayan, a second-half substitute for 10-man Liverpool, scored twice in the closing stages to complete an incredible turnaround for Jurgen Klopp's side. The Reds found themselves a goal and a man down at half-time after Anthony Gordon had fired the hosts ahead before Virgil van Dijk was controversially sent off for a last-ditch challenge on Alexander Isak.
But after being sent on by Klopp in the 77th minute, Nunez latched on to a mistake by Sven Botman to fire Liverpool level with a cool finish into the far corner.
